#3dd1b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dd1b9 is composed of 23.9% red, 82%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.5%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 170.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#3dd1b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#00a373.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

● #3dd1b9 color description : Moderate cyan.
#3dd1b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dd1b9 has RGB values of R:61, G:209,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.11,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 4051385.

Shades and Tints of #3dd1b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c0b is the darkest color, while #fbf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3dd1b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878787 is the less saturated color, while #18f6d2 is the most saturated one.
